New county building takes form, construction to continue through winter By Summer Goddard / Valley Journal

A

fter five months, the new Lake County Annex Office is taking shape. According to Swank Enterprises Site

Supervisor Justin McIntyre, construction on the building will continue throughout the winter months. Crews broke ground on the annex in April, with the project

slated for completion by July 2025. The three-story 15,649 square foot building will house an election office, voting and community rooms on the first floor. Lake
